Flowhub Overview
I’ve researched Flowhub, a dedicated cannabis technology company founded in 2015. From their Denver headquarters, their core mission is helping dispensaries like yours streamline complex retail operations and compliance.
My analysis shows Flowhub specializes in cannabis retail for growing dispensaries. They are purpose-built for both single-store owners and ambitious multi-state operators needing a scalable, compliant platform you can standardize across every single location.
For this Flowhub review, I found their recent ‘Maui’ platform launch most revealing. It’s a complete infrastructure rebuild showing strong investor confidence and forward-thinking product innovation.

2. State Compliance Automation
Drowning in compliance paperwork?
Navigating the complex and ever-changing cannabis regulations is a major headache. Manual reporting exposes your business to severe fines and operational risks.
Flowhub integrates directly with state traceability systems like Metrc, automating critical tasks. What impressed me most is how it queues transactions when the state system is down, preventing any data loss. This solution ensures you remain compliant.
This means you can drastically reduce your risk of costly compliance infractions and save countless hours on tedious, error-prone manual reporting.

4. Flowhub Pay (Integrated Payments)
Still dealing with too much cash?
The cannabis industry’s heavy reliance on cash brings security risks and customer inconvenience. Your customers might buy less if they’re limited by cash on hand.
Flowhub Pay offers an integrated ACH payment solution, creating a “cash-lite” environment. Customers simply scan a QR code to pay from their phone securely. From my evaluation, this solution enhances security while streamlining checkout.
This improves customer convenience, potentially boosting average transaction values, and significantly enhances your in-store safety by reducing large cash volumes.

Flowhub Pricing
Worried about unexpected software costs?
Flowhub pricing is not publicly listed, meaning you’ll receive a custom quote tailored to your dispensary’s unique setup. This approach ensures your investment directly matches specific operational needs, rather than fitting into generic tiers.
Cost Breakdown
- Base Platform: Custom quote, typically $399-$500 per month, per terminal
- User Licenses: No separate per-user license; included in per-terminal cost
- Implementation: One-time setup and data migration fees
- Integrations: Varies by complexity; Flowhub Pay has transaction fees
- Key Factors: Number of terminals, locations, state compliance, chosen package, hardware, Flowhub Pay usage

Best Flowhub Alternatives
Struggling to pick the right dispensary POS?
Choosing the best Flowhub alternatives involves weighing your specific operational priorities. From my competitive analysis, the market offers several strong contenders, each with unique strengths.

1. Dutchie POS
Online sales your main driver?
Dutchie excels if your business heavily relies on its e-commerce platform and you seek deeply integrated online and POS systems. What I found comparing options is that Dutchie provides superior e-commerce integration, unlike Flowhub’s more open API strategy. This alternative streamlines your entire online sales funnel seamlessly from a single vendor.
Opt for Dutchie when tight e-commerce and POS integration from a single vendor is your absolute top priority.
2. Cova Software
Prioritizing ultimate user simplicity?
Cova is ideal for new dispensary owners where minimal training and an incredibly intuitive interface are paramount. From my competitive analysis, Cova offers unparalleled ease of use, making it a true alternative for operations valuing quick adoption over deep analytics or customizability. It simplifies daily operations.
You should choose Cova when a polished, foolproof POS that requires virtually no budtender training is your primary concern.
3. BioTrack
Operating in a BioTrack state, on a tight budget?
BioTrack shines if you’re in a state utilizing its traceability system or if budget constraints are paramount. Alternative-wise, BioTrack offers highly specialized compliance depth, often at a lower price point than Flowhub, though its interface can feel dated.
Consider BioTrack when your state uses its traceability system or if minimizing costs is a more critical factor than a modern user experience.
4. Treez
Need powerful analytics for your California operations?
Treez is a strong alternative for data-intensive operators, particularly those in California, who require robust inventory and sales analytics. What I found comparing options is that Treez excels in specific data reporting, offering deeper insights into product velocity and customer behavior than Flowhub’s broader analytics.
Choose Treez if deep, specific data analytics capabilities, especially within the California market, are essential to your business strategy.
Quick Decision Guide
- Choose Flowhub: Modern POS with strong mobile capabilities and open API
- Choose Dutchie POS: Primary focus on integrated e-commerce and online sales
- Choose Cova Software: Ultimate simplicity and ease of use for new dispensaries
- Choose BioTrack: State traceability system integration or tight budget
- Choose Treez: Advanced data analytics, particularly for California operations

Setup & Implementation
Is Flowhub implementation a big hurdle?
Successfully deploying Flowhub involves careful planning and execution, especially if you’re migrating from a different system. This Flowhub review will break down what to expect during its implementation.
1. Setup Complexity & Timeline
Expect dedicated effort for setup.
The initial Flowhub implementation requires configuring your store’s specifics, tax rules, and integrating hardware like terminals and printers. What I found about deployment is that data migration from a previous POS is the most complex part, needing careful transfer of inventory and customer data.
You’ll want to prepare your existing data meticulously and collaborate closely with Flowhub’s specialists for a smooth transition.
2. Technical Requirements & Integration
Technical setup requires specific infrastructure.
Flowhub, being a cloud-based platform, demands a stable, high-speed internet connection for consistent operations. From my implementation analysis, your team will need to source and configure compatible hardware such as iPads, scanners, and receipt printers, as these are essential for daily use.
Plan for robust network infrastructure and budgeting for the necessary point-of-sale hardware to ensure system reliability.

4. Who Should Look Elsewhere
Not for integrated cultivation needs.
If you’re a vertically-integrated cannabis business needing deep cultivation or manufacturing features built into your retail platform, Flowhub isn’t your ideal choice. My user analysis shows it lacks comprehensive seed-to-sale integration for non-retail operations.
Consider dedicated seed-to-sale platforms like MJ Freeway if your operations extend beyond retail, encompassing cultivation and manufacturing.
